Qatar to E-Scooter Riders: Follow the Rules or Face Fines

If you’re zipping around Qatar on an electric scooter, here’s your friendly reminder from the Ministry of Interior (MOI): stay in your lane—literally. Riding in vehicle lanes is a big no-no and could land you in trouble, not to mention put you (and others) in danger.

Quick Safety Tips to Keep in Mind

MOI shared a few basic but important scooter safety rules to follow:

  • Don’t speed like you’re in a race.

  • Stick to scooter-friendly lanes, not car roads.

  • Wear a helmet (yes, even for short trips).

  • Keep both hands on the handlebar.

  • Eyes on the road—no scrolling while riding.

Why It Matters

Ignoring these rules isn’t just a ticket risk—it’s about keeping streets safe for everyone, whether on wheels or on foot.
